Fuxingmen Station (simplified Chinese: 复兴门站; traditional Chinese: 復興門站; pinyin: Fùxīngmén Zhàn) is an interchange station on Line 1 and Line 2 of the Beijing Subway.[1] It is named for Fuxingmen, a former gate in Beijing's city wall. The station handles over 170,000 transfers between Lines 1 and 2 per day.[2]

Station Layout[]

Both the line 1 and 2 stations have underground island platforms.

Exits[]

There are four exits, lettered A, B, C, and D. Exits A and C are accessible.[3]
